まとめ
新しいヤギ由来プロバイオティクスのラクトバチルス・アミロヴォルスは,フロッピー・キッド症候群 (FKS) のヤギの腸内健康を効果的に回復しました. この有望な介入により 腸内微生物の多様性が改善され 有害な細菌が減少し FKSに対する新しい治療法が提供されました
科学分野:
- 獣医学微生物学
- 動物性プロバイオティクス
- ヤギ の 健康
背景:
- フロッピー・キッドン症候群 (FKS) は,代謝問題と腸内不活性症により,山羊の飼育において著しい死亡率を引き起こします.
- FKSに関連する損失を減らすために効果的な介入の開発が不可欠です.
研究 の 目的:
- 羊のプロバイオティクスを分離するために
- FKSに罹患したヤギの腸内ホメオスタシスの回復における有効性を評価する.
主な方法:
- 16S rRNA配列を用い,ラクトバチルス・アミロヴォルスの分離と確認.
- 低pH,胆塩,熱に対するプロバイオティクスの耐性の評価
- E. coli や S. aureus などの病原体に対する抗菌性の評価
- プロバイオティクスの投与後のFKSに感染したヤギの腸内微生物の変化の分析
主要な成果:
- L. amylovorusの単離物は,酸性条件,胆塩,熱に対する有意な耐性を示した.
- 常見のヤギの病原体であるEscherichia coliとStaphylococcus aureusに対する抑制効果を示した.
- FKSに罹患したヤギのプロバイオティクスの投与により,腸内微生物の多様性が著しく増加した (シャノンとシンプソン指数).
- 有益な属 (Lactobacillus, Ruminococcus) の相対的な豊富さは増加し,病原性のエシェリキアシゲッラ (EscherichiaShigella) は減少した.
結論:
- ヤギ由来のL. amylovorusは,病原体を抑制し,厳しい環境への耐性を含む強力なプロバイオティック特性を持っています.
- このプロバイオティクスは,FKSに罹患したヤギの腸内微生物群を効果的に調節し,ホメオスタシスを回復させた.
- L. amylovorusは,フラッピー・キッドン症候群の予防と治療のための新しい治療薬として有意義な可能性を示しています.

Bacterial Flora of the Large Intestine
642
The gut microbiome is formed by a vast and diverse community of bacteria that colonizes our large intestine. These bacteria start residing in the gut from birth and continue diversifying throughout life, influenced by factors such as diet, lifestyle, and stress. The gut bacterial community also includes bacteria from food and those that enter the colon through the anus.
The normal gut flora of the colon plays a critical role in generating essential vitamins such as vitamins K, B5, and B7.

Gastrointestinal Motility Disorders
594
Gastrointestinal or GI motility disorders are characterized by irregular gastrointestinal tract movements, disrupting food transit from the mouth to the anus. They are caused by damage or dysfunction in gut muscles or nerves. These disorders can cause symptoms such as severe constipation, diarrhea, abdominal pain, and swallowing difficulties. Lysosomal Hydrolases
3.9K
Lysosomes are the site for the degradation of macromolecules and biological polymers released during membrane trafficking events such as secretory, endocytic, autophagic, and phagocytic pathways. The membrane-enclosed area of the lysosome, called the lumen, contains hydrolytic enzymes active in an acidic environment.
